Abstract

Revisit Intention is a form of tourist loyalty, and loyalty is an important indicator of success in the development of tourism destinations that can have a long-term impact. Service quality is the level of service excellence provided to tourists so as to influence the intention to visit again. Tourist facilities make it easier to serve tourist activities or activities so as to encourage tourists' intention to visit again. Accessibility determines whether or not the location is easy for tourists to reach, thus influencing the intention to visit again. This study aims to analyze and explain the effect of service quality, facilities, and accessibility on the revisit intention of visitors to Penglipuran Tourism Village in Bangli Regency. This type of research is explanatory research. The sampling technique used in this study was non-probability sampling using purposive sampling method. The population in this study were tourists of Penglipuran Tourism Village and a sample of 160 respondents was obtained with the criteria that respondents were at least 17 years old and had visited Penglipuran Tourism Village. This study uses multiple linear analysis and the results show that facilities and accessibility have a significant influence on revisit intention, but service quality has no effect on revisit intention.
